Prickly Lettuce

Prickly Lettuce

Prickly lettuce is a tall annual or biennial weed and the closest wild relative of cultivated lettuce. It is recognized by spiny leaf midribs, milky sap, and leaves that twist to align vertically like a compass.

Dawn Redwood

Dawn Redwood

A fast-growing 'living fossil' conifer that drops its feathery needles each fall, once known only from fossils until living trees were discovered in China in the 1940s.
